Ticket #2907 — Signature check fails on report builder export

Support: customers exporting from the Tallyvane report builder see a signature verification error after the sorting-stability patch. The patch changed row ordering in grouped exports, which altered the serialized payload, so exports signed before the patch now fail verification against cached manifests. Advise customers to regenerate reports; old exports cannot be re-verified. Fresh exports are signed with the key below.

signing key of fadug-haweg = bky19_x2JJNa4RuE34mQa9TgK

Ticket for the weekly sync: the Morrowgate config service's hot-reload watcher was pointed at the staging env file in production, so reloads silently picked up stale values for two days. Fix is to repoint the watcher and redeploy. While correcting the path, we noticed the reload webhook's auth secret was never set; it belongs on the line immediately following this.

secret setting of tajof-bahif: COURIER_KEY3=65d

Welcome to maintaining Snackline, our vending-machine restock planner. The planner ingests nightly telemetry from each machine, forecasts depletion per slot using a rolling 14-day average, and emits route suggestions for the restock vans. Be careful when editing the forecast weights: they are shared with the expiry-date checker, and small changes can double van mileage. Always run the simulation suite before deploying. The configuration reference and deployment checklist are kept on the internal page below.

operations page: https://confluence.lumicsys.internal/projects/display/projects/display

Subject: Cron migration to Flowkite

Team — ahead of Thursday's sync: we've moved the nightly reconciliation crons into the Flowkite workflow engine. Schedules are unchanged, but retries are now automatic and logged per step. Legacy crons stay live until the 14th. To trigger a test run against staging, use the token below.

session JWT of yafop-yawif = eyJhbGciOiJIUzI1NiIsInR5cCI6IkpXVCJ9.eyJzdWIiOiIEuUgNIY8PZIn0.ThoRC58Z-nPE